This is the most common test method when examining the disinfecting and antibacterial effects of liquid and paste specimens. When the sample comes into contact with the bacteria, you can quantitatively check how much the bacteria die at the specified time. It is often used when examining the basic eradication effect of the specimen, regardless of how to use the sample. ■ Examination method Test sample ( * 1) 10 ml of testing solution is 0.1 ml, a certain period of time (3 points, example: 10 seconds, 10 minutes, 30 minutes, etc. * 2), and the number of bacteria is measured. * 1 The specimens to be provided are used as they are or diluted with the specified concentration and solvent. It is also possible to dilute and use solids (such as powdered). For contrasts, phosphoric acid cushioning saline, physiological saline, purified water, etc. are used. * 2 It is necessary to specify it. There is no standard setting because it is time to expect the effect of the sample. Specify the time to expect the effects of the sample, such as 10 seconds to minutes for a short time, and several tens to several hours for long hours. [Reference] Other test methods performed with liquid samples There is also a method of measuring the number of raw bacteria before and after processing by processing (such as spraying) with a sample in the test piece. ■ Reference standard Japanese Pharmacy Reference Information Disinfecting Law and Decontamination Law * This is the most frequently requested reference standard. ■ Test bacterial species Bacterial species that are often requested are as follows. Examination is possible according to your request, not limited to the following. ・ Bacteria Staphylococcusaureus (staphylococci, including MRSA), Escherichiacoli (including Escherichia coli, O157 and O111), Pseudomonasaeruginosa (Green Pasteidus), BACILLUSSUBTILIS, etc. 。 ·Mold ASPERGILLUSNIGER [or aspergillusbrasiliensis], CladosporiumSPhaerospermum, etc. ■ The required amount of the sample Please provide 70ml or more (including spares) per bacterium / 1 sample. * Depending on the time required, you may need more than 140ml.
